Transaction dfc230ded5357b00445bcc5b2040719123347b53af7673cec33573986d254ffe
1 Input
1 Output
-
dfc230ded5357b00445bcc5b2040719123347b53af7673cec33573986d254ffe:0
- value
- 6699236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f072be9a4c2dba5ae1f7f90f19eae6d731527a8a OP_EQUAL
- address
- 3PcPZB2DyTaFoaY7gJfNHyKXLyXUh1ZF4X